Leader Bio:
The Rev. Dr. Judith Harmon earned a Doctorate in Ministry from Seabury in Evanston in 2009. Her resume indicates a genuine interest in working with children, serving as a catechist at St. John's in Plymouth prior to her ordination and more recently including leading a children's bell choir at Trinity in St. Clair Shores. She led day retreats at the Church of Incarnation in Ann Arbor and taught classes in Old Testament and Preaching for Lay Persons at the Whitaker School. Dr. Harmon is married, has two daughters and three "bonus" sons and two granddaughters. She is an outdoor enthusiast and likes to camp.

Directions to the church

St. Aidan's Episcopal and Northside Presbyterian Churches are located at 1679 Broadway @ Baits, near Plymouth Road and the University of Michigan North Campus.

From North Campus: Follow Baits Dr (away from the Music School) until it intersects Broadway. Enter Church driveway across the street.

From Main Campus and Downtown: Follow Division St North. Cross the bridge at the railroad over the railroad tracks. Turn right on Broadway at the third traffic light (just beyond the white castle-like Hallmark store.) Follow Broadway up the hill. Pass Cedar Bend on the right, Leaird Drive on the left, and turn left across from Baits Dr. downhill into the Church parking lot.

St. Aidans Episcopal Church History

The parish was founded in 1966 as a mission of St. Andrew's Episcopal Church to the north side of Ann Arbor. From its inception, St. Aidan's has been an experiment in ecumenism, sharing in building and program with Northside Presbyterian Church.

In 1980, St. Aidan's was granted independent parish status within the Episcopal Diocese of Michigan. The church's first rector was The Rev. Richard O. Singleton and its second rector was The Rev. William Melnyk. The third rector was The Rev. Susan E. McGarry. The current Vicar is The Rev. Judith Harmon.

Through its history, in addition to its ecumenical activity, St. Aidan's has emphasized support for a variety of liturgical expressions within the rich Episcopal tradition, personal spiritual growth, application of the gospel in our lives and community, and social action by our members.

The twenty-year partnership with Northside Presbyterian Church is formalized in the entity of Northside Associated Ministries (NAM). This joint corporation owns the land and building and provides shared activity in Christian education for both children and adults, youth programming and social action.
